Finalists unable to train on Olympiastadion pitch
BERLIN, July 7 (Reuters) World Cup finalists France and Italy cannot train at the Olympiastadion before Sunday's final because of the condition of the pitch, FIFA today said.
FIFA spokesman Andreas Herren confirmed that FIFA had taken the decision ''because of the state of the pitch and because of the heavy rainfall in Berlin over the last couple of days''.
Although the pitch appears to have stood up well to staging five World Cup games in the past month, FIFA are keen to ensure it is in the best possible condition for Sunday's showpiece.
Neither France nor Italy have played in the stadium during their runs to the final and both teams will continue to train at their base camps, with France at Hamelin and Italy in Duisburg.
